(Ruby) Generating Random PasswordDemonstrates how to generate random passwords.
require 'chilkat' # All Chilkat classes can be unlocked at once at the beginning of a program # by calling UnlockBundle. It requires a Bundle unlock code. chilkatGlob = Chilkat::CkGlobal.new() success = chilkatGlob.UnlockBundle("Anything for 30-day trial.") if (success != true) print chilkatGlob.lastErrorText() + "\n"; exit end fortuna = Chilkat::CkPrng.new() # Set this equal to true if the generated password must include at least one digit (0-9) bDigit = true # Set this equal to true if the generated password must include both uppercase and lowercase chars. bUpperAndLower = true # The generated password must contain one of the following non-alphanumeric chars. otherChars = "@#$%*" # Exclude chars that appear similar to others: excludeChars = "iIlLoO0" # Generate 8-character passwords: for i in 1 .. 10 print fortuna.randomPassword(8,bDigit,bUpperAndLower,otherChars,excludeChars) + "\n"; end |
